A forceful opening batsman, Paul Whitelaw was rather unfortunate that he only played twice for New Zealand, both times against England in 1932-33. He acquitted himself well if not spectacularly, but was not given any other opportunity. His finest hour came in 1936-37 when, playing for Auckland against Otago on a rain-affected track, he made 195 in 330 minutes, adding 445 in 268 minutes for the third wicket with Bill Carson, a world record for that wicket which stood for almost 40 years.
